Output ecacb7bbf61615d65ba54331ce112558935c7a88c7aed6eb88583011112f8a26:1

value
807830
script pubkey
OP_0 OP_PUSHBYTES_20 868de539b880561ddebdb4ae0c22495fd94abe3c
address
ltc1qs6x72wdcsptpmh4akjhqcgjftlv5403udyl9v6
transaction
ecacb7bbf61615d65ba54331ce112558935c7a88c7aed6eb88583011112f8a26
spent
true